An ERA Chair Programme creating a sustainable Computational Food Science Centre by 2030 at Aristotle University of Thessaloniki, Greece.

The project has received funding from the European Union’s Horizon 2023 under grant agreement 101184578.

The foodigIT team had the opportunity to participate in two scientific events held in Thessaloniki: the 30th edition of RECOMB, one of the world's leading conferences in bioinformatics and computational biology, and HBioinfo17, organized by the Hellenic Bioinformatics.
Beyond attending inspiring talks and discussions, we were delighted to present our poster: "Describing a Network-Based Organization of Microbiomes Across Food-Related Ecosystems".
The events offered valuable opportunities to exchange ideas, connect with researchers from Greece and abroad, and explore new perspectives at the intersection of computational biology, microbiome science, and food systems research.

Meet Maria Gaitanidou, team member of the foodigIT project.
Maria is a researcher in the fields of molecular biology, microbiome science, and computational biology. She holds an MSc in Applied Bioinformatics and Data Analysis and has research experience at internationally recognised institutions, including European Molecular Biology Laboratory and Emory University. Through her work in bioinformatics, microbiome research, and computational modelling, she contributes her expertise to foodigIT’s interdisciplinary research activities.

FoodigΙΤ participated in SkillsCamp Kozani 2026, a dynamic program dedicated to communicating sustainability and the green transition.
As part of the event, Leonardos Stathas, a member of the FoodigIT research team, delivered a highly engaging talk on food safety and sustainability, a topic that affects all of us, perhaps more than we realize in our everyday lives.

For us at FoodigIT, this conversation is at the core of what we do. We believe that food safety is not just about inspections, but also about data, prediction, and understanding.

Our participation in SkillsCamp confirms our commitment to bridging science with real-world applications and contributing to a more sustainable and safer food system.

The foodigIT Project was recently presented at Agrotica Expo 2026, one of the leading agricultural exhibitions in Southeast Europe.
The project was showcased at the stand of the School of Agriculture of the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ki (AUTH), where visitors had the opportunity to learn how computational tools and predictive modelling can support data-driven decision-making in the food industry.

The foodigIT workshop “Making Sense of Data – A Primer for Life Scientists” concluded today at the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ki.
Over four days, participants explored statistical methods, modelling and data analysis tools that support research in the life sciences, guided by Prof. József Baranyi.

Meet Alexios Loukas, Postdoctoral Bioinformatics Researcher of the foodigIT project.
Alexios works on applying machine learning and large language models (LLMs) to biological and food-related data. With a PhD in Bioinformatics from AUTh and experience in metagenomics and climate-related research at the Hellenic Centre for Marine Research, he brings strong expertise in computational biology and data analysis to foodigIT’s AI-driven research activities.

We are happy to introduce Daniel Marin, Senior AI Engineer of the foodigIT project.
With over 25 years of experience in AI, data science, and system architecture, Daniel leads the technical vision of foodigIT’s AI initiatives. Former Lead IT Architect of ComBase, he brings deep expertise in building reliable computational systems for food safety.
